SQL Server ATAN() 函数使用指南
在 SQL Server 中, ATAN()
函数用于返回给定数字的反正切值。反正切函数返回的是一个角度值,其值在-π/2 到 π/2 之间。
语法
ATAN(numeric_expression)
其中,numeric_expression
是求反正切值的数值表达式。
使用场景
常见的使用场景是对角度的计算。比如可以用反正切函数计算直角三角形中的角度值。
示例
示例 1
假设现在有一张 students
表,包含了学生的姓名和数学成绩。
name | math_score |
---|---|
Alice | 90 |
Bob | 75 |
Charlie | 82 |
现在我们要在查询结果中加入数学成绩对应的角度值。可以使用 ATAN()
函数来计算。
SELECT name, math_score, ATAN(math_score) as angle
FROM students;
查询结果:
name | math_score | angle |
---|---|---|
Alice | 90 | 1.47112767 |
Bob | 75 | 1.320618 |
Charlie | 82 | 1.40479633 |
在这个例子中,我们将 ATAN()
函数应用到数学成绩列上,得到了对应的角度值。
示例 2
假设我们需要计算反正切值为 1 的数字,可以使用 ATAN()
函数。
SELECT ATAN(1);
查询结果:
(No column name) |
---|
0.7853981633974483 |
在这个例子中,我们使用 ATAN()
函数计算反正切值为 1 的数字,并返回对应的角度值。
结论
ATAN()
函数是一个有用的数学函数,常用于对角度的计算。其返回的值为一个角度值,其值在-π/2 到 π/2 之间。